The aim of this Bachelor’s thesis was to find out how transformational and informational preaching looks like, not only in foreign specialist literature, but as two baptist church- communicators in Tartu were analyzed. Besides the question „How does those two types of communcations look like“, author was also aimed to be clear that the first results were not accidental and preachers themselves knew their goals and outcomes. The method was an comparative analyze of four speaking events. Two of those were held at 23. december, 2006. It was the day when both churches were giving their Christmas message. Other two speaking events were held on 6th May. Also two interviews were made with both speakers, just before last speaking event. Transformational preachings goal is to transform persons life. Make a life change. Informational preaching says that most important is the information that Bible gives. Both theories have their own history and time of development, but informational preaching is more traditional and wide-spread in the culture of church. It is important to make difference between those two approaches, because both can be very effective, but only in certain environments. Transformational works better for bigger auditorium, where people have gathered, but not certainly to study. Informational preaching is effective in school-type of environments, where people have gathered to learn. As it was stated in the initial hypothesis, the results of the thesis showed that both speaking theories can be found in Tartu. Tartu Salemi baptist church, where Meego Remmel was speaking, uses informational approach. Tartu Risttee church (whose motherchurch is Salem) is mainly with transformational elements. From analyzing all the sermons and both interviews, it came out that both preachers have their own unique way of communicating. Both, Peep Saar and Meego Remmel, know what and how they want to communicate, even though the theory of this thesis was new to them.
